This topic has gotten way off topic, and I'd just like to say that I won't be paying attention to it anymore as nearly every single person here has completely missed my point, a point that I would like to state again:
Allakhazam is a great site for detailed information such as spell, zone, monster, and item data.
However, general knowledge, as well as detailed (Non-spell/item) knowledge that delve into each class are severely lacking online (In general). This knowledge ranges anywhere from how a bard should swarm kite (I might add that EQDiva, once a great site, has not been updated for over two years), to what exactly you're paying for in each expansion.
As such, I simply suggested that those who have time and who wanted to - should look into Wikibooks, as it is a great, and easy way for many knowledgeable Everquestees to congregate and combine their knowledge in a way thats easy to navigate, and free for anyone to use or update.
